    Couple of thoughts.
    You go all out on a K CPU, which allows some overclocking headroom, but your board is not really meant for real overclocking. Maybe the -Pro version of the board would be a better option, alternatively just get the 3770 CPU. Your call.
    These 3770K CPUs can get pretty hot and I would opt for the Freezer 13 cooler. That Freezer 7 will be OK, but may be stretched to keep that CPU at 60C.
    With that CPU and GPU may I recommend you consider a PSU with some headroom. That 400W unit may do, but its pushing it to the limits. Suggest a CX500 or CX600.
